| dc.description.abstract | Thymus species is one of the most important medicinal plants due to itsethnobotanical uses and bioactive constituents in the Mediterranean area.Although Thymus species are used for diverse medicinal purposes, there islimited information on T. cherlerioides in the literature. After hydrodistillation,the chemical composition of the essential oil extracted from the aerial parts ofT. cherlerioides, which were collected during the flowering season in MountKazdağı, Balıkesir Province, was analyzed using gas chromatography/massspectrometry (GC-MS). A total of thirty compounds were identified, accountingfor 99.9% of the total oil. Oxygenated monoterpenes (97.1%) were the primarychemical class for the volatile organic compounds in the essential oil andα-terpinyl acetate (96.1%) was found to be the major compound. The antioxidantcapacity of the essential oil was evaluated for the first time using 1,1-diphenyl-2-picrylhydrazyl (DPPH) and CUPRAC assays. The essential oil of T. cherlerioidesexhibited significant DPPH free radical scavenging activity compared to thestandard compounds. This study presents the first comprehensive report on theconstituents and biological activities of the essential oil of T. cherlerioides. Thiswork supports the use of T. cherlerioides essential oil in antioxidant studiesbased on natural products offering new insights into its potential for use in food,medicine, and cosmetics | |
